Strategic Warehousing Expansion for SatCom and Space Systems: A Guide for COOs

Strategic Warehousing Expansion for SatCom and Space Systems: A Guide for COOs

In the realm of satellite communications and space systems, the strategic placement of warehousing facilities near key campuses can significantly enhance operational efficiency and innovation. COOs and operations executives in these sectors must consider the proximity of their warehousing to R&D centers, launch sites, and major manufacturing hubs to streamline the supply chain. This approach not only reduces lead times but also facilitates rapid iteration and testing of new technologies, which are critical in the fast-evolving SatCom and space industries.

Proximity to Innovation Hubs

Locating warehousing facilities near innovation hubs, such as Silicon Valley or Huntsville, Alabama, allows for a more integrated approach to product development and deployment. The immediate availability of components and materials near these centers supports a just-in-time (JIT) delivery model, which is essential for maintaining the pace of innovation in the SatCom sector. This proximity also enables easier collaboration between logistics teams and engineers, fostering an environment where supply chain solutions can be tailored to meet the unique demands of space technology.

Regulatory Compliance and Cost Savings

Warehousing near key campuses can also offer significant advantages in terms of regulatory compliance and cost savings. For instance, positioning facilities within Foreign-Trade Zones (FTZs) can mitigate customs duties and taxes, which is particularly beneficial for companies dealing with high-value satellite components. Furthermore, the strategic placement of warehouses can reduce transportation costs and minimize the risk of damage to sensitive equipment during transit, thereby enhancing overall cost efficiency.

Scalability and Flexibility

The scalability of warehousing solutions is another critical factor for COOs in the SatCom and space industries. As demand for satellite services grows, the ability to quickly expand storage capacity near key campuses becomes vital. Utilizing third-party logistics (3PL) providers can offer the flexibility needed to scale operations up or down based on project requirements, without the need for significant capital investment in fixed assets.
